      abstract     = {Raw data, initial PDB files, and Python codes used to
                      generate the figures in the work ' Enzyme-substrate hybrid
                      β-sheet controls geometry and water access to the
                      γ-secretase active site ' in Communication Biology. To
                      generate the figures, extract the data by 'tar -xzvf
                      data.tar.gz' and launch Jupyter notebook/lab in the
                      directory './data/analysis' and run all codes in notebooks
                      $'Plot_restraint-free.ipynb'$ and $'Plot_PMF.ipynb'.$ All
                      data were analyzed using cpptraj, pytraj, and MMPBSA.py.MPI
                      from AmberTools. Python dependency: python 3.x numpy
                      matplotlib pandas seaborn scipy},
